Huge PR that basically reaches the following working workflow, with local cassandra+rabbitmq+swift:

  • whoopsie uploads a crash
  • daisy asks for a core
  • whoopsie uploads a core
  • daisy schedules the retracing
  • the retracer grabs the core and retraces it successfully 🚀

It drops a lot of lines from the previous version, simplifies stuff all over the place, and is generally speaking one very big mess. But it comes with some barebone READMEs and tests, and things are working enough for me to consider this "done", before I continue the work in smaller iterations.
